Mayank Agarwal made his IPL debut way back in 2011 as a teenager, and it was for the franchise of his home state, RCB. Since then, he has played for India across formats and in IPL, the batter from Karnataka has played for variety of franchises which includes SRH, Delhi Capitals, Rising Pune Supergiants and Punjab Kings.

Mayank Agarwal Returns For RCB After 12 Years

Now, after a long gap, the stylish right-handed batter is back in RCB as Devdutt Padikkal's replacement. He has been included in the playing XI as well against SRH, and the man is back in the field for RCB after 12 long years. Mayank Agarwal last played for RCB in the 2013 season and in the five matches that edition, the batter managed just 67 runs. His last match was against Chennai Super Kings on April 13, 2013 where he scored 24 runs from 21 balls.

Mayank scored his runs at an average of 13.40 that season, and overall, Mayank has played three seasons for RCB before the 2025 edition.

Mayank Agarwal would be hoping that he does well in his second coming as an RCB player and continue his good form of domestic cricket at the IPL level. Overall, in 128 matches, Mayank Agarwal has scored 2661 runs at an average of 22.74 and strike-rate of 133.05 with one hundred and 13 fifties.

Mayank Agarwal To Take Important Number 3 Position For RCB

Devdutt Padikkal who Mayank Agarwal has replaced in RCB's line-up did well at number 3, and Mayank Agarwal too would be expected to play a same role of an aggressor in the upcoming games. RCB have already qualified for the playoffs and have 17 points in 12 matches. One more win, and they would be favourites to end in top-2 on the points table

SRH, on the other hand, are out of the playoffs race, and would be hoping to spoil RCB's party at the Ekana.
